I saw something in the pump last night that I thought was a capacitor of 
sorts. Turns out to be a bridge rectifier. Called the manufacturer and 
they immediately told me what it was in, but they didn't really suspect 
it had gone bad. So I called Fill-rite. Told them my problem and asked 
if they could offer any help or suggestions as to the fast failure rate. 
Without missing a beat they immediately blamed the rectifier and said 
their engineers had come up with a newer circuit board to replace it. 
Also said If I would give my address they would ship one out tomorrow at 
no cost to me. Tells me 2 things, I ain't the only one having this 
problem and maybe Fill-rite does build a decent product, just had a 
large batch of field failures.
